In 1999 Halliwell released her debut solo album Schizophonic, with lead single “Look at Me”, produced by co-writers and old friends, Absolute. The single reached number two in the UK, just 700 copies behind Boyzone’s “You Needed Me”. The single would go on to sell over 1 million copies worldwide. Further singles from the album, “Mi Chico Latino” and “Lift Me Up”, became UK number ones with the latter outselling Halliwell’s former bandmate Emma Bunton. The fourth single, “Bag It Up”, also reached number one. Demonstrating her flair for outrageous promotion, Halliwell performed “Bag It Up” during the BRIT Awards ceremony in 2000, emerging between giant inflatable legs, ripping off her shirt and walking in stiletto heels over the backs of topless pink-haired men whilst singing the song.

“Look at Me” was released to radio in the USA in late 1999, receiving limited airplay. Even more surprisingly, with only a radio single, Schizophonic debuted at number forty-two on The Billboard 200 before dropping out within the next month. This is still the highest charting by a solo Spice album in the USA; (Emma Bunton’s Free Me peaking at no. 230 and Melanie C’s Northern Star peaked at no. 208 on The Billboard 200). The album was eventually certified gold, distributing over 500,000 copies (however, actual sales remain much lower)[citation needed]. “Mi Chico Latino” did not have a big impact on USA radio, and no further singles from Schizophonic or LPs were released in the USA. ‘Schizophonic’ would go on to sell over 2 million copies, and the combined sales of its singles were over 3 million.

Halliwell had a high-profile but short-lived relationship with Chris Evans during this time. In the USA Halliwell has also pursued a television career, re-uniting with former Spice Girls manager Simon Fuller to appear as a judge on the flop reality show All American Girl and as a guest reporter on celebrity-based series such as Extra. She has also made appearances in the television series Sex and the City and a film, Fat Slags (2004), based on characters from Viz Magazine.
